The Asociación Filantrópica Israelita (AFI) was founded in Buenos Aires, Argentina in 1933 by German-Jewish immigrants with the aim to assist fellow Jewish refugees who had fled Nazi persecution and had emigrated to Argentina.

Contains membership card index of the Asociación Filantrópica Israelita (AFI), with approximately 20,000 names of Jewish refugees, mostly from Nazi Germany (including Nazi annexed Austria), who emigrated to Argentina between the years 1933 to 1939. Also includes the names and biographical data of a few Jewish refugees from Czechoslovakia, Hungary, Latvia, Poland, Romania, and other countries in Europe. The card index was periodically updated through the 1970s.
